Sentiments Of Tired Senses



Wallowing on shores of sand, missing tides of tears rising
and falling into sentiments of tired senses as they continue
to reach into dimensions that never are fulfilled again.

A tiny light of endearment strolling down mountainsides of
difficulty and pride, being steadied in the last vestiges
of our united spirits.
